📄 clientinfohistory.aspx.cs
字号:
using System;
using System.Data;
using System.Configuration;
using System.Collections;
using System.Web;
using System.Web.Security;
using System.Web.UI;
using System.Web.UI.WebControls;
using System.Web.UI.WebControls.WebParts;
using System.Web.UI.HtmlControls;
public partial class ClientInfoHistory : System.Web.UI.Page
{
protected void Page_Load(object sender, EventArgs e)
{
ClientDBConn clientDB = new ClientDBConn ();
ArrayList clientInfo = clientDB.getClientInfoHistory ();
TableRow row = null;
TableCell cell1 = null;
TableCell cell2 = null;
TextBox txt = null;
Label lbl = null;
int rowNum = 0;
foreach (Client client in clientInfo)
{
row = new TableRow();
rowNum++;
//顾客姓名
cell1 = new TableCell();
txt = new TextBox();
txt.Text = client.Name;
txt.Enabled = true;
cell1.Controls.Add(txt);
row.Cells.Add(cell1);
//入住房间
cell1 = new TableCell();
txt = new TextBox();
txt.Text = client.Room.ToString();
txt.Enabled = true;
cell1.Controls.Add(txt);
row.Cells.Add(cell1);
//房间类型
cell1 = new TableCell();
txt = new TextBox();
txt.Text = client.Type;
txt.Enabled = true;
cell1.Controls.Add(txt);
row.Cells.Add(cell1);
//房间价格
cell1 = new TableCell();
txt = new TextBox();
txt.Text = client.Price.ToString();
txt.Enabled = true;
cell1.Controls.Add(txt);
row.Cells.Add(cell1);
//入住时间
cell1 = new TableCell();
txt = new TextBox();
txt.Text = client.StartTime.ToString();
txt.Enabled = true;
cell1.Controls.Add(txt);
row.Cells.Add(cell1);
//离开时间
cell1 = new TableCell();
txt = new TextBox();
txt.Text = client.EndTime.ToString();
txt.Enabled = true;
cell1.Controls.Add(txt);
row.Cells.Add(cell1);
//折扣
cell1 = new TableCell();
txt = new TextBox();
if (client.Discount != null)
{
double discount = client.Discount; //折扣 = 团体折扣
discount = discount * 100;
txt.Text = discount.ToString();
}
txt.Enabled = true;
txt.Width = 25;
lbl = new Label();
lbl.Text = "%";
cell1.Controls.Add(txt);
cell1.Controls.Add(lbl);
row.Cells.Add(cell1);
//身份证号
cell1 = new TableCell();
txt = new TextBox();
txt.Text = client.IdentityNO;
txt.Enabled = true;
cell1.Controls.Add(txt);
row.Cells.Add(cell1);
//电话号码
cell1 = new TableCell();
txt = new TextBox();
txt.Text = client.TelephoneNO;
txt.Enabled = true;
cell1.Controls.Add(txt);
row.Cells.Add(cell1);
Table1.Rows.Add(row);
}
ArrayList groupClient = clientDB.getGroupClientHistory();
foreach (Client client in groupClient)
{
row = new TableRow();
rowNum++;
//团体名称
cell2 = new TableCell();
txt = new TextBox();
txt.Text = client.Groupname;
txt.Enabled = true;
cell2.Controls.Add(txt);
row.Cells.Add(cell2);
//顾客姓名
cell2 = new TableCell();
txt = new TextBox();
txt.Text = client.Name;
txt.Enabled = true;
cell2.Controls.Add(txt);
row.Cells.Add(cell2);
//入住房间
cell2 = new TableCell();
txt = new TextBox();
txt.Text = client.Room.ToString();
txt.Enabled = true;
cell2.Controls.Add(txt);
row.Cells.Add(cell2);
//房间类型
cell2 = new TableCell();
txt = new TextBox();
txt.Text = client.Type;
txt.Enabled = true;
cell2.Controls.Add(txt);
row.Cells.Add(cell2);
//房间价格
cell2 = new TableCell();
txt = new TextBox();
txt.Text = client.Price.ToString();
txt.Enabled = true;
cell2.Controls.Add(txt);
row.Cells.Add(cell2);
//入住时间
cell2 = new TableCell();
txt = new TextBox();
txt.Text = client.StartTime.ToString();
txt.Enabled = true;
cell2.Controls.Add(txt);
row.Cells.Add(cell2);
//离开时间
cell2 = new TableCell();
txt = new TextBox();
txt.Text = client.EndTime.ToString();
txt.Enabled = true;
cell2.Controls.Add(txt);
row.Cells.Add(cell2);
//折扣
cell2 = new TableCell();
txt = new TextBox();
if (client.Discount != null)
{
double discount = client.Discount; //折扣 = 团体折扣
discount = discount * 100;
txt.Text = discount.ToString();
}
txt.Enabled = true;
txt.Width = 25;
lbl = new Label();
lbl.Text = "%";
cell2.Controls.Add(txt);
cell2.Controls.Add(lbl);
row.Cells.Add(cell2);
//联系人
cell2 = new TableCell();
txt = new TextBox();
txt.Text = client.Linkman;
txt.Enabled = true;
cell2.Controls.Add(txt);
row.Cells.Add(cell2);
//联系电话
cell2 = new TableCell();
txt = new TextBox();
txt.Text = client.Linktelephone;
txt.Enabled = true;
cell2.Controls.Add(txt);
row.Cells.Add(cell2);
Table2.Rows.Add(row);
}
}
}
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-